Complex control of seed germination timing by ERF50 involves RGL2 antagonism and negative feedback regulation of DOG1

Gerardo Carrera‐Castaño,
Sara Mira,
Iris Fañanás‐Pueyo
et al.

Abstract: Summary Seed dormancy governs germination timing, with both evolutionary and applied consequences. Despite extensive studies on the hormonal and genetic control of these processes, molecular mechanisms directly linking dormancy and germination remain poorly understood. By screening a collection of lines overexpressing Arabidopsis transcription factors, we identified ERF50 as a key gene to control dormancy and germination.
